Lingered long upon this dream
where nothing is as it may seem,
word of colours silently scream
and truth belongs only to me.

I shared with you a gentle kiss,
held hearts cool beat within my fist,
blood pumped promises exsist
for liars tongues to gently twist.

You loved me more each passing day,
caressed the lies you could'nt say,
sheltered them from harms way
then threw that love into my face.

I wanted this, I cannot lie,
one more chance, one last try.
Goodbye my dream, so long, goodnight,
this life I have is soley mine.
